Meaning: The name Janika holds varied meanings depending on cultural or personal interpretations. Based on our research, one commonly accepted meaning is God is Gracious.

Origin and Linguistic Roots: The name Janika likely originated from Slavic countries, including Poland, Czech Republic, Slovakia, Serbia, Russia, Ukraine, Belarus, Bulgaria, Croatia, Slovenia,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Montenegro, and North Macedonia, where it has its linguistic and ethnic roots.

Gender Association: Our findings suggest that Janika is most commonly used as a female name.

Popularity: According to data from the U.S. Social Security Administration (SSA), which publishes annual rankings of baby names, Janika is currently not listed among the top 1,000 names for girls and Janika is currently not listed among the top 1,000 names for boys.
